6 Reasons Why the Nokia N900 Beats the Apple iPhone

A blogger has posted 6 reasons as to why he prefers the Nokia N900 over the Apple iPhone and so is choosing to switch to the N900.
He states the reasons why he prefers the N900 in a simple yet clear manner with illustrations. They include:
Web Browsing- He states that the 800*480 pixels resolution screen along with the Flash Player 9 plug-in makes the N900 web browsing experience better than the Apple iPhone with 480*320 pixels resolution.
Installing Apps
Contacts-According to him, the N900 contacts list provide you with other features such as social networking, instant messaging, VOIP contact list etc which are not available on the iPhone. YOu can also filter using availability and medium on the N900.
Media-While the Apple iPhone media player is nice and plays seamlessly, it plays only a few formats and also can sync only through the USB cable and through iTunes. The N900 however plays almost anything including MKVs and drag and drop is supported which means you don’t have to rely on the Nokia Music PC application. You can also receive the files from friends etc.
Messaging-The Apple iPhone supports both SMS and MMS. The N900 gives you support for Twitter replies, IM, VOIP etc.
Photos-The Apple iPhone camera is bad compared to the superior N900 camera with higher resolution, better video recording, dual-LED flash, lens cover etc. The photo application on the iPhone only allows you to delete or share the pictures. The N900 however has various photo editing tools.
